WebMar 29, 2013 · To stratify your seeds: Place a wet paper towel on a plate – the towel should be thoroughly wet but drain any excessive water. Open a new packet of seeds and spread the seeds apart from one another on top of the paper towel. Insert the plate into a ziplock bag sealing the bag. WebDec 19, 2024 · The seeds of most annual garden flowers and vegetables require no stratification. However, many trees, shrubs, perennials, and wildflowers will only germinate after their seeds are stratified. Over several weeks’ time, exposure to cold temperatures and moisture helps break down the hard seed coats so the seeds are able to sprout. WebJan 12, 2024 · To stratify seeds, start by placing them in some moistened peat, sand, or paper towels in a closed container or sealed plastic bag. 1 For cold stratification, place the container in the refrigerator. For warm stratification, store it somewhere where the temperature remains between 68 and 85 degrees Fahrenheit.
